On a quest to find justice on behalf of her late father, Ava Al Saud, a female specialised in combat arms travels across the world to bring doom to the person responsible for her fathers passing. Along the way she relives the traumatic events of her childhood which prove harder to move on from than she'd thought. This causes a halt in her plans, with the intense pressure from her superiors and the impending repercussions of what her plans entail Ava becomes overwhelmed and finds a way... or person who helps her let loose. Unaware of his own past Ava finally allows herself to be selfish until it all comes down to one lie. Which will change EVERYTHING.
